Netball World Cup
1:59 pm
Joanne Ryan (Lalor, Australian Labor Party) Share this | Link to this | Hansard source
After 10 days and eight full matches, the Australian Diamonds have reclaimed the World Cup for this proud country. The sisters-in-arms have lived their culture for months in preparation for what they are going to bring home to this country when they get on the planes from Cape Town. I'm incredibly proud. Like netball tragics around the country, I was up at 2 am to watch them defeat the old enemy, England, and didn't they do a good job! It would be remiss of me not to mention a three-goal win against the Sunshine Girls, Jamaica. It was an incredible game of netball. They are incredible sportspeople, and it's an incredible sport. I'm so, so proud. Their business is finished. Matildas, we're with you till it's done. Good luck tonight!
